Marketing has a language all its very own. A lot of purchases are not an immediate decision on the part of the client.
For a more intricate acquisition, these steps usually include finding out more about the market, item and company, up until they obtain to the point of buying. For a simpler acquisition, the actions might merely be surviving the product's purchase course. And each action on that journey is a decision.
A less complex acquisition may look like this: clicking on a paid search ad, arriving on a touchdown page, relocating to a product web page, going to a buying cart, getting in payment details, verifying an acquisition. A funnel is so named because advertising literary works normally illustrates this trip in the form of a channel.
And this is an instance of an advertising and marketing channel. (from the situation research study) The basic concept for the channel shape is that there are even more individuals at the beginning of the funnel then at the end. Even more individuals will certainly visit a landing page from an advertisement than will acquire your product.
With a physical funnel, fluid normally flows down right into the container drawn by gravity. MECLABS Institute (parent research study company of MarketingSherpa) shows that this is an imperfection in the traditional advertising example. Clients do not simply drop with your funnel naturally drawn by gravity. Rather, you need to think about an inverted channel.
It is the marketing expert's task to comprehend the buyer's trip and create a sales and marketing funnel that allows the buyer to choose if the product is a good suitable for them. In the process, your customer will have questions and require particular information to relocate them more detailed and better to an item purchase.

SolarWinds posted 25% year-over-year revenue development by sequencing value to prospective purchasers in its funnel. The software application company developed a funnel that started with general instructional web content (e.g., network tracking fundamentals, IP arrangement, and so on) with higher-value material behind a registration obstacle. This revealed the general worth of the firm in its understanding of the sector.
